Mission Produce spotlights avocados' role in the protein boom at IFPA Foodservice
Mission Produce announced it will bring new category insight to the International Fresh Produce Association (IFPA) Foodservice Conference in Monterey, Calif., July 23–24, 2026, spotlighting the growing opportunity avocados hold as protein reshapes how consumers shop and eat.
"Protein is no longer just a trend—it's the lens a huge share of shoppers and diners are using to drive their food decisions," said Galen Johnson, the company's Senior Director of Sales. "While avocados aren't a high-protein food themselves, the data shows avocados go hand-in-hand with protein-forward baskets and menus. That puts avocados right where the growth is, and Mission is ready to help our partners turn that momentum into sales."

Protein and healthy eating have become defining forces in how consumers shop and eat. Sales across protein categories climbed roughly 10 percent in 2025 versus 2024, and about 70 percent of Americans now say they're actively trying to eat more protein.
The rise of GLP-1 medications is only accelerating the shift, with a majority of users seeking high-protein meals made from fresh, simple ingredients. That behavior is creating clear opportunity at retail: avocado-buying households overlap heavily with protein-buying households—and avocados rank in the top three percent of baskets for protein-focused shoppers.
The same momentum is reshaping the menu. GLP-1 users report ordering more fresh produce when they dine out, and the firm anticipates this shift will open ongoing opportunities for operators to build more balanced, protein-forward menus—where avocados add the creamy texture, healthy fats, and craveable appeal diners are looking for.
Mission meets protein

To bring the "protein-meets-produce" story to life, the company will unveil a new protein-forward recipe featuring avocados and mangos, developed by Executive Chef Amalia Scatena, offering operators a flavorful, balanced concept they can carry back to their own kitchens.
Mission Produce will be at the IFPA Foodservice Conference at booth #520, Calavo Growers at booth #518, and Calavo Foods at booth #218.
